Hot flushes are a common symptom of menopause, and 'andropause' (for men), plus other conditions. Today, we discuss what hot flushes are, what is happening inside, and why we experience these troublesome symptoms. Also, we go over some common hot flush triggers and what to do about them. Finally, we distill the conversation into five easy take away strategies to help people cope better with their daily hot flushes.
